Cut cucumbers into 1/8-inch thick slices.
Thinly slice green pepper (remove seeds) and onion.
Mix all together with salt and celery seed.
Let stand for 1 hour.
Combine sugar and vinegar and stir.
Pour over vegetables and mix well.
Cover and refrigerate.
Pickles are ready to eat in about a day.
Store, uncovered, in refrigerator.
This makes about 5 cups of very good tasting bread and butter pickles.
